Output 0038a7df8c69fe0a2312785dafc7b30cdba592598126a000197e0b0ffcee8337:0

value
134808898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ac3f5fefd8353337b05a52927ee1f02d6f413f3 OP_EQUAL
address
3Ct97Yta6e77J4tJcdLtBFLqWUivxsQJmC
transaction
0038a7df8c69fe0a2312785dafc7b30cdba592598126a000197e0b0ffcee8337
confirmations
285857
spent
true